Perimeter Acquires US Networks
Categories: News and TrendsManaged services provider Perimeter Internetworking has acquired US Networks Inc. in an effort to round out its offerings to customers. Perimeter, of Milford, Conn., has built a 1,600-strong customer base for its managed services offerings with a heavy focus on security. Linspire, Ingram Micro Bring Linux Desktop to the Channel
Categories: News and TrendsLinspire announced Wednesday that major technology distributor Ingram Micro has begun selling the full range of Linspire products to its network of U.S. resellers and retailers.
